Here at Sexy Saturday Headquarters we just love this song.  Willie Dixon wrote this classic in 1954 and Muddy Waters recorded it.  Immediately afterwards, everybody else recorded it.  I have no real explanation why I have no version by Willie himself, but I hope to in part redeem myself with this selection of covers.
